An Early Christmas

Dec 25

A Hallmark display recently caught my eye. A sign above the holiday greeting cards declared, “Christmas is December 25th!” Who knew?!? This is certainly helpful information!

Granted, Christmas Creep causes the holidays to arrive earlier each year. Retailers anxious for holiday sales rush the season. In September, Costco erected a Winter Wonderland of snowmen, penguins, and trees. Amazon launched Prime Days for early shopping in October. Sirius/XM radio premiered its holiday channels on November 1. And we are the midst of 40—count them, 40—new movies on Hallmark’s Countdown to Christmas and Miracles of Christmas.

Personally, I have always resisted the Hallowthankmas madness, choosing to observe the day after Thanksgiving as the advent of the holiday season. However, this year I have experienced a Scrooge-like change of heart.

2020 has been a rough year: global pandemic, political polarization, racial unrest, social distancing, and economic challenges. To add insult to injury, A Charlie Brown Christmas will not be broadcast on network TV for the first time since 1965!

Therefore, this year I have decided to celebrate an early Christmas. I’m decking the halls and listening to holiday music. Eight Nativity Scenes adorn my office with a plugin, bubbling, candle ornament. I’ve been sipping eggnog since mid-November, and if I had some chestnuts, they would be roasting on an open fire!

I’ve also changed my Advent sermon plans. The revised Worship Series is entitled, “We Need a Little Christmas!”

Oh, I fight the occasional urge to say, “Bah, humbug.” I’m a recovering Scrooge with occasional lapses. However, life’s too short to miss the advent of the Holy Day Season.

Christmas is December 25th this year. But why wait? Start celebrating an early Christmas today.
